I was recently setting up all my RSS feeds and bookmarks in Safari, and I wanted to get some differing ideas/second opinions on how you all set it up and use it.

This is the way I am doing it, but it seems rather cumbersome to check my feeds. I save the feed as a "bookmark", but then to access the feed or check them, I have to apple+option+B to bring up my bookmarks window, then click on the feed I want, then when its time to go to a new feed, I have to repeat the process.

In firefox on my old PC, I had a static window pane on the left side, so I could click the feed I wanted and it would open in the main window pane to the right. This was ideal, is there a way to do this in Safari?
